REMOTE CONTROL































Figure 2-3 Remote Control

NOTE: Please refer to your service

operator or middleware vendor for
detailed functions and usages.




Part Name

Description

1.

SETUP

Special Key reserved for remote programming functions.

2.

INPUT

Changes the current A/V input of the selected device.
INPUT + MENU triggers STB User Menu.

3.

POWER

Switches the power on/off for the currently selected device.
Switches STB to power on/standby mode.

4.

STB

Puts remote control in STB mode.
Presses for more than 5s will trigger remote control registration
mode.

5.

TV

Selects to control TV

6.

LANG

*

7.

GUIDE

Displays electronic program guide.

8.

VOL + /-

Raises or lowers volume of the currently selected device.

9.

LAST

Changes channel to the most recently viewed channel.

10. PAUSE

Pause button for VOD.

11. PREVIOUS / NEXT

CHAPTER

Goes to previous or next movie chapter for VOD.

12. FAST REVERSE /

FORWARD

Starts fast reverse or fast forward for VOD.

13. RED

*

14. GREEN

*

15. NUMBER KEYS

Allows direct access to specific channels and menu items.

16. ENTER

*

17. DTV

Returns to live programming.

18. Movies

Displays the VOD menu.

19. Record-it

*

20. Promos

Displays the promotion menu.

21. AUX

Selects to control AUX device.

22. INFO

Displays on-screen information about the current television program.

23. MENU

Displays the on-screen menu.
INPUT + MENU triggers STB User Menu.

24. EXIT

Exits the current menu item.

25. CH UP / DOWN

Changes channel up or down.

26. RECORD

*

27. STOP

Stop button for VOD.

28. ARROW KEYS

Navigates right, left, up, down in the on-screen guide.

29. OK

Executes the currently selected menu option.

30. PLAY

Play button for VOD.

31. BLUE

*

32. YELLOW

*

33. MUTE

Turns the volume of the currently selected device off.

34. Media

Displays the web menu.

35. Music

Displays available music channels.

36. Help

Displays the help menu.

37. Phone

Displays the Caller ID menu.
